September 10, 2025 — As families settle into the busy back-to-routine season, Fresh Express BB #:115030 is bringing inspiration to the table with its new “Expression is in Session” campaign, running September 10–30.
The campaign encourages consumers to get creative with Fresh Express salad kits and blends, showing how easy it is to add color, crunch, and flavor to everyday meals.
With pre-washed greens and chef-inspired chopped kits, Fresh Express takes the prep work out of the kitchen, making quick, delicious lunches and dinners a reality for busy families.
From vibrant salads to unexpected twists on weeknight favorites, Fresh Express makes it simple to turn mealtime into a moment of self-expression.
The program features a national sweepstakes with prizes valued at nearly $3,000, including:
- 1 Grand Prize Winner: $500 gift card, three months of Fresh Express salads (48 free coupons), and a Fresh Express swag bag (apron, oven mitt, pot holder).
- 10 Runner-Up Winners: $50 gift card, one month of Fresh Express salads (16 free coupons), and a Fresh Express swag bag.
Fans can enter at freshexpresscontest.com now until September 30.
